溫馨提示×

centos context性能監控方法

小樊
31
2025-05-01 00:07:24
欄目: 智能運維

在CentOS系統中,"context"通常與SELinux(Security-Enhanced Linux)相關,它提供了一種強制訪問控制(MAC)機制,用于增強Linux系統的安全性。要監控SELinux相關的性能,可以采用以下幾種方法:

審計日志分析

  • 使用 ausearch命令來搜索SELinux相關的審計日志。例如,ausearch -m avc -ts recent可以顯示最近的SELinux拒絕事件。
  • 利用 audit2whyaudit2allow工具來分析這些日志并生成策略模塊,以允許特定的應用程序運行,從而減少不必要的拒絕策略。

SELinux策略管理

  • 使用 semanagerestorecon命令來管理文件和目錄的安全上下文,確保只有必要的權限被應用。
  • 根據業務需求,可以調整SELinux策略的嚴格程度,例如使用targeted策略來限制已知有潛在風險的進程。

系統監控工具

  • 使用 top命令實時顯示系統進程和資源使用情況,按CPU占用率排序,可以幫助識別哪些進程可能與SELinux策略相關。
  • htop命令提供交互式界面,可以更直觀地監控系統進程。
  • vmstat、free、iostatnetstat等命令可以幫助監控系統的整體性能,包括CPU、內存、磁盤I/O和網絡流量。

網絡監控

  • 使用 iftop命令實時監控網絡帶寬使用情況,幫助識別是否有網絡相關的性能問題。

日志管理

  • 定期檢查SELinux的日志文件,通常位于 /var/log/audit/audit.log,以便及時發現并解決性能瓶頸。

第三方工具

  • 可以考慮使用第三方工具如SELinux Manager來簡化SELinux的管理和優化。

在進行任何SELinux相關的更改后,建議重新啟動服務器以使更改生效。同時,在進行任何優化操作之前備份重要數據,并在測試環境中驗證優化效果,以保證系統的穩定性和安全性不受影響。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女